3. Do you have gang sheets? What’s your biggest sheet size?

We offer a variety of seven gang sheet size options – yes, seven!

Our Mini Gang (7x10.5) is a unique option, great for low-volume, small image sizes. We offer a range of additional sizes, all the way up to our Mega Gang (17.5x23) which is ideal for single-color, high-volume work with a large print area and 75 sheet minimum. In-between, you’ll find more traditional gang sheet sizes like Large Gang (12.5x14.5), Oversize Gang (12.5x17.5), and more.

6. What kind of heat press is that?

We’ve been bringing along our Insta 256 Manual Heat Press to shows this year, and you’ve been loving it!

Howard Custom Transfers is a distributor of Insta brand heat press machines. We’ve been selling them since the day we started selling transfers and owner, Jeff Howard, has been selling them much longer than that! We truly believe in the durability of Insta heat presses and use them exclusively in-house.

For start-up through intermediate level apparel businesses, we recommend using the 256 Model, which is a swing away with interchangeable platens. For high-volume shops, we recommend using the 718 or 728 Model, which are swing away automatic air-operated presses with interchangeable platens.

8. What file formats do you accept?

Honestly, we accept almost any file format.

Vector files are preferred because they can easily be color separated and resized without losing detail. Vector artwork is comprised of points, lines, and curves to create a series of shapes and ultimately, your custom design. Typical vector file extensions include: AI, CDR, PDF, EPS.
